Output def71b96933e651c2e7e7def69893bce5974bf21dffa4890a2b370cde11b8495:1

value
2905446
script pubkey
OP_0 OP_PUSHBYTES_20 fda05db066bbcd5487778192d77a96a13b7551d0
address
bc1qlks9mvrxh0x4fpmhsxfdw75k5yah25wse8dtsj
transaction
def71b96933e651c2e7e7def69893bce5974bf21dffa4890a2b370cde11b8495
confirmations
88817
spent
true